Welcome everyone to the Equine Color Project (ECP). This group was originally designed for the Artistic Community of
Virtual Horse Ranch.com (VHR), but has since turned into an international project. Our goal is to provide art work in different mediums of realistic equine colors, as well as list all known names for said colors.

BLACK CHESTNUT BAY GREY WHITE PATTERNS OTHERSGenetically a horse is either Red or Black, and everything else is due to an additional modifier or dilution. If youd like to learn more I have composed a number of
articles posted on DA. For the sake of organizing these color terms I have listed them under their base colors (Black, Chestnut, Bay), Grey (modifier), White Pattern (modifier), or Other patterns or Colors. A list of composite colors has not been added, but I will be working on one to show the flow of color dominance.
